As one of Los Angeles' largest residential furniture manufacturers, Cisco Brothers required a new strategy to better thrive in the emerging global marketplace. Garza Group helped reenergize the brand and reposition the company as a leader in sustainability. Using our proprietary tool, Brand Platform, we helped link the company's values, attributes and resources with today's environmentally conscious consumers leading to the introduction of the manufacturer's first retail initiative.

The Los Angeles Latino International Film Festival is a non-profit organization that supports and promotes Latino filmmaking and celebrates the diversity of Latin cultures worldwide. The Festival is in its 13th edition and is recognized as the most prominent of its kind. Co-founders Edward James Olmos and Marlene Dermer are visionaries who recognized early on the importance of making Hollywood the main stage for Latino films, filmmakers, producers, writers and actors.

Accival was established in 1971 to provide the highest standards of professionalism in financial services then available in Mexico. Founding members, Roberto HernÃ? ¡ndez and Alfredo Harp HelÃ? º lead the organization to become the largest and most successful in Mexico's financial industry: Banamex-Accival. In 2001 the organization was acquired by the world's largest financial institution, Citigroup, and enabled Banamex-Accival's global reach with over 200 million accountholders in over 100 countries.
